Understanding the Limitations of Prediction

The fundamental issue with any aviator predictor apk is that the game's outcomes are generally governed by a random number generator (RNG). A truly random system, by its very nature, is impossible to predict with certainty. These RNGs are designed to produce statistically fair results over a large number of rounds, meaning that while patterns may appear to emerge in the short term, they are simply the result of chance and are unlikely to persist. Any application claiming to consistently predict outcomes is likely based on flawed logic, deceptive marketing, or outright fraud. Many operate on the premise of identifying so-called “patterns” or “signals” within the game’s history. However, even if such patterns were to exist, they would likely be short-lived and unreliable, as game developers are constantly working to improve and randomize the game’s mechanics.

Moreover, the promise of guaranteed profits often leads users to download malicious software. Many advertised 'predictor' applications are bundled with viruses, malware, or spyware that can compromise your device and steal your personal information. It’s a common tactic employed by cybercriminals to exploit the desire for easy money and the inherent vulnerabilities of unsuspecting users. The risk isn’t just financial loss within the game itself; it extends to potential identity theft, financial fraud, and device damage. Therefore, extreme caution is advised when considering downloading and installing any third-party application claiming to offer predictive capabilities.

The Illusion of Control

A key psychological factor driving the demand for prediction tools is the desire for control. Knowing when to cash out is crucial, and the uncertainty can be stressful. An application that appears to offer insight into future outcomes can provide a false sense of control, reducing anxiety and making the game seem less like gambling and more like a calculated investment. This illusion can be particularly dangerous, as it can lead players to take on more risk than they would otherwise, believing they have an edge that doesn’t actually exist. The reality is that successful play requires disciplined bankroll management, understanding probability, and accepting the inherent risks involved, rather than relying on unproven and often deceptive tools.

The marketing for these applications often leverages testimonials and fabricated screenshots of significant winnings, further reinforcing the illusion of profitability. These are often designed to prey on FOMO (fear of missing out) and appeal to the gambler's fallacy – the mistaken belief that past events influence future outcomes. It is crucial to critically evaluate such claims, recognizing that they are likely unrealistic and intended to manipulate potential users.

Strategies for Minimizing Risk

While no strategy can guarantee success, there are certain approaches that can help minimize risk and prolong gameplay. One common technique is to employ a conservative cash-out multiplier, such as 1.5x or 2x. While this may result in smaller wins, it also significantly reduces the risk of losing the entire stake. Another strategy is to utilize the auto-cash-out feature, setting a predetermined multiplier at which the bet will automatically be settled. This can help prevent emotional decision-making and ensure that profits are secured before the plane flies away. However, it's crucial to remember that even with these strategies, losses are still possible, and responsible bankroll management remains the most important factor.
